Effect of AA on rats' body weight<br />

During the treatment period (day 1 - 5) there was a<br />

statistically significant drop in body weight (p < 0.05)<br />

in the groups of rats treated with 45 and 60 mg/kg AA.<br />

(Fig.1). During the recovery period, (5 - 8 days) after<br />

cessation of AA treatment, the loss of body weight<br />

became less pronounced with slight weight gain<br />

occurring in some animals of all groups. However,<br />

there was still a statistically significant decrease in<br />

body weight at AA doses of 45 and 60 mg/kg, (p <<br />

0.05) and (p < 0.01) respectively, as compared to the<br />

control group (Fig. 2).<br />
